Miscreants set australian metro rail in motion, raises safety concerns

The incident occurred in Hurstbridge town, Victoria, when unidentified persons started a train at the station yard at 1 50 am. The train moved about 50 meters before colliding with another


train on a different track and damaged a portion of the security fencing, which is likely to cost the exchequer around $3 million.
